The mission of the International Institute of New England (IINE) is to create opportunities for refugees and immigrants to succeed through resettlement, education, career advancement and pathways to citizenship. One of the oldest and largest human services organizations for New Americans in the region, IINE serves more than 2,500 people each year in Boston and Lowell, Massachusetts, and Manchester, New Hampshire. Our programs include case management, youth and family services, English for Speakers of Other Languages (ESOL), employment and skills training, and immigration legal services.

Overview:
The Case Specialist provides placement, orientation, social services, employment support and assistance to refugees, asylees and their families. The Case Specialist will also support Afghan & Ukrainian refugees and SIVs. The case specialist will support newly arrived refugees with comprehensive case management, housing placement, and employment support. The Case Specialist provides comprehensive case management services including case planning, home visiting, program enrollment, workshops, advocacy and referrals.

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Assist with new arrivals and airport pick up
  • Must be willing to transport clients as needed
  • Conduct weekly intakes and provide referrals to relevant health, social, housing, educational, and employment-related services.
  • Provide comprehensive case management services to Institute clients including case planning, home visiting, financial budgeting, program enrollment, advocacy, and coordinate core services appointments
  • Assist clients in applying for SNAP and other state benefits
  • Coordinate volunteers to support clients.
  • Refer clients to legal immigration services and other internal program referrals
  • Counsel and assist families in adjusting to life in the United States and attaining appropriate services.
  • Coordinate client services to accomplish goals of individual and family self-sufficiency
  • Work to identify at-risk clients, help develop and implement appropriate client service plans
  • Teach Cultural Orientation workshops, prepare classroom materials, and evaluate client’s progress
  • Keep professional and accurate documentation using centralized database, including assessments, client service plans, and case notes
  • Coordinate closely with other Institute programs and services
  • Develop and maintain relationships with community service providers
  • Triage difficult situations, in particular housing issues, medical and behavioral cases, and public benefits complications.
  • Attend trainings and contractual meetings as needed.
  • Attend staff meetings and weekly Client-focused meeting.
  • Provide ongoing supervision and support of interns and volunteers, including daily assignment of tasks and review of completed activities.
  • Perform all other duties assigned by supervisor.
